#61168e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#61168e is composed of 38% red, 8.6% green and 55.7%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 31.7% cyan, 84.5% magenta, 0% yellow and 44.3% black. It has a hue angle of 277.5 degrees, a saturation of 73.2% and a lightness of 32.2%. #61168e color hex could be obtained by blending #c22cff with #00001d. Closest websafe color is: #660099.

● #61168e color description : Dark violet.
#61168e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#61168e has RGB values of R:97, G:22, B:142 and CMYK values of C:0.32, M:0.85, Y:0, K:0.44. Its decimal value is 6362766.

Shades and Tints of #61168e
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#040106 is the darkest color, while #faf4fd is the lightest one.
